It depends on the size and location of the hole, as well as the underlying cause. In some cases, a small hole in the body, such as a piercing or surgical incision, may be able to heal on its own without causing any significant issues. However, larger or more serious holes, such as a fistula or wound, may require medical intervention to prevent infection and other complications. It is important to seek medical attention if you have a hole in your body to determine the appropriate treatment and care.
